Salesforce Developer Job at Computer Task Group, Inc, Buffalo, NY

WFgzVXhtbnpQaGZWTmlZRnhaaTdHUnV1N1E9PQ==
  • Computer Task Group, Inc
  • Buffalo, NY

Job Description

Job Description

Job Description

Overview

Are you ready to join a growing team?

CTG is seeking to fill a Salesforce Developer opening for our client in Buffalo, NY.

Location: Buffalo, NY
Duration: 5 months

Overview:
CTG is looking for a skilled Salesforce Developer with experience writing Apex Classes, Triggers, and Lightning Web Components (LWC). Experience with the nCino platform is a strong advantage. The selected candidate will play a principal role in designing and developing technical solutions, solving complex problems, and collaborating with other team members to support both day-to-day activities and large-scale projects.

Primary Responsibilities:

  • Complete and oversee systems analysis, design, and development for basic to complex solutions.

  • Serve as a key contributor on complex projects, maintaining strong knowledge of supported applications.

  • Lead and mentor less experienced developers and coordinate development tasks on projects of varying scope.

  • Prepare and manage technical project components, including timelines and resource allocations.

  • Participate in full lifecycle development, from technical analysis through to user acceptance testing.

  • Review and execute detailed test plans, including data preparation and debugging.

  • Evaluate complex interrelationships between systems and applications to ensure optimal functionality.

  • Draft and maintain clear and thorough technical/functional documentation.

  • Support and maintain application effectiveness and efficiency.

  • Recommend and help evaluate new technologies and processes.

  • Promote and follow standard development practices.

  • Maintain an understanding of business functions, operations, and strategic direction.

  • Ensure compliance with internal controls, regulatory standards, and audit points.

  • Foster a diverse and inclusive environment in alignment with M&T Bank values.

Scope of Responsibilities:
This role reports to the Technology Team Lead. The Salesforce Developer works independently on high-level technical phases of development and may manage project-based activities. The position includes monitoring team performance on deliverables, interacting with senior management and vendors, and may represent the department on committees or ad-hoc initiatives.

Supervisory/Managerial Responsibilities:
While not a direct supervisory role, this position may lead small to large scope projects and provide guidance to junior developers or project team members.

Education and Experience Required:

  • Associate degree and at least 5 years of systems analysis/application development experience
    or

    • In lieu of a degree, a combined minimum of 7 years higher education and/or work experience, including 5 years systems analysis/application development.

  • Strong proficiency in Apex, Triggers, LWC, and Salesforce development.

  • Experience with application development tools and platforms.

  • Strong problem-solving, communication, organizational, and time management skills.

  • Proficiency in project management, spreadsheet, and word processing software.

  • Ability to work on complex, multi-component projects.

  • Experience communicating between technical teams and business stakeholders.

Education and Experience Preferred:

  • Experience with the nCino platform.

  • Understanding of M&T Bank’s application framework.

  • Subject matter expertise in business domains supported by the application.

  • Ability to lead technical aspects of large-scale, cross-functional projects.

  • Proactive and action-oriented approach with the ability to multitask and work both independently and collaboratively.

Excellent verbal and written English communication skills and the ability to interact professionally with a diverse group are required.

CTG does not accept unsolicited resumes from headhunters, recruitment agencies, or fee based recruitment services for this role.

To Apply:
To be considered, please apply directly to this requisition using the link provided. For additional information, please contact Tana Stilloe at Tana.Stilloe@ctg.com. Kindly forward this to any other interested parties. Thank you!

Job Tags

Work experience placement,

Similar Jobs

BOSS JCB

BOSS JCB Connected Services Specialist (Livelink Champion) - Aftermarket sales Job at BOSS JCB

 ...will be a proactive communicator with a passion for data-driven sales strategies, capable of transforming machine data into...  ...Manage vendor relationships related to telematics hardware, software platforms, and data analytics. Drive the adoption of telematics... 

Clarios

Forklift Operator/Material Handler - Full Time! Job at Clarios

 ...Job Title: Forklift Operator/Material Handler Pay: $20/hr+ with the opportunity for overtime! Shift/Hours: This role requires the ability...  .... You may also perform inventory tracking and assist with warehouse organization. How You Will Do It: Operate forklift,... 

Lake Norman Oral & Facial Surgery

Dental Insurance Coordinator (Charlotte) Job at Lake Norman Oral & Facial Surgery

 ...practice in Huntersville, NC. Role Description Our Oral & Facial Surgery practice is searching for an exceptional Dental Insurance Coordinator to add to our amazing team.Our ideal candidate would be one who enjoys working in a high quality, team based... 

Jobot

Motor Control Engineer Job at Jobot

 ...estimation methods, sensorless and resolver-based controls, 3-phase power control, and control system design. Experience with MATLAB/Simulink/Plecs. Model-based design using Matlab/Simulink/Plecs (modeling and simulation of electric drives, and inverter fault handling... 

Ascension

Registered Nurse (RN) - Psych Geriatrics Job at Ascension

 ...Registered Nurse (RN) - Psych Geriatrics at Ascension summary: A Registered Nurse (RN) in Psych Geriatrics provides specialized nursing care for psychiatric patients aged 65 and older within a hospital setting. They implement and monitor patient care plans, collaborate...